Distinguishing Factors and Recent Innovations in Silicone Technology

What sets advanced silicone manufacturing apart from conventional methods are several distinguishing factors that directly impact product quality and production scalability. One of the most significant is the implementation of liquid silicone rubber (LSR) injection molding using fully electric and servo-driven machines, which offer superior control over shot size and injection speed. This technology eliminates the inconsistencies often associated with hydraulic systems, resulting in components with flawless surface finishes and precise dimensional accuracy. Another key innovation is the development of self-lubricating and antimicrobial silicone compounds, which open up new applications in food processing and healthcare environments. The use of laser cut edge finishing techniques has also emerged as a game-changer, allowing manufacturers to achieve clean, burr-free edges on complex silicone parts without secondary operations. This level of refinement is particularly valued in industries where aesthetics and hygiene are equally important, such as in the production of high-end bakeware or medical seals.
Recent innovations also include advancements in overmolding and multi-material bonding, where silicone is seamlessly fused with plastics or metals to create hybrid components with enhanced functionality. This capability allows for the creation of ergonomic handles, waterproof electronic seals, and durable kitchen tools that combine the best properties of different materials. Additionally, the introduction of high-consistency rubber (HCR) processing with automated extrusion lines has improved the efficiency of producing tubing, gaskets, and profiles. Thriving Fields and Industry Transformations Enabled by Silicone Technology

The impact of advanced silicone manufacturing technologies is most visible in thriving fields that demand high performance and reliability. The healthcare industry, for instance, has been a major beneficiary, with silicone components now integral to everything from surgical instruments and implantable devices to respiratory masks and tubing. The biocompatibility and sterilizability of medical-grade silicone, combined with the precision of modern manufacturing, ensure that these critical parts meet stringent regulatory standards. Similarly, the automotive sector has seen a transformation through the use of high-temperature resistant silicone gaskets, seals, and hoses that improve vehicle longevity and performance. As electric vehicles become more prevalent, silicone's excellent electrical insulation properties make it an ideal material for battery pack seals and charging port components. The aerospace and consumer electronics industries also rely heavily on custom silicone parts for vibration damping, weather sealing, and thermal management. These diverse applications demonstrate the versatility of silicone as a material and the importance of advanced manufacturing in unlocking its full potential.

Addressing Challenges and the Role of Government Support in Adoption

Despite the clear advantages, the adoption of cutting-edge technology in silicone manufacturing is not without its challenges. One of the primary obstacles is the significant capital investment required to acquire state-of-the-art equipment and train personnel to operate it effectively. Small and medium-sized manufacturers may struggle to justify the upfront costs, even when the long-term savings and productivity gains are substantial. Additionally, integrating new technologies into existing production lines can be complex, often requiring temporary downtime and careful change management. There are also ethical and safety considerations, particularly related to the use of advanced chemical formulations and the disposal of production waste. Companies must navigate these risks carefully, implementing robust safety protocols and environmental management systems to protect workers and communities. The rapid pace of technological change itself presents a challenge, as manufacturers must continuously evaluate whether their current equipment remains competitive or requires replacement.
Government support plays a crucial role in mitigating these challenges and accelerating the adoption of innovative manufacturing technologies. Many regions offer tax incentives, grants, and low-interest loans to companies that invest in automation, energy efficiency, or advanced material processing capabilities. These policies help level the playing field, enabling smaller manufacturers to access the same cutting edge technology as larger corporations. Additionally, regulatory frameworks that set quality and safety standards for silicone products create a baseline that encourages investment in better equipment and processes. International trade policies can also impact competitiveness, making it easier or harder for manufacturers to source advanced machinery from global suppliers.
